How AI Tools Work
AI-powered image modification tools typically use neural networks and machine learning models trained on large datasets to recognize human bodies and alter their appearances. These algorithms can replace clothing or modify the form of the body to fit particular requirements, often in a very realistic manner.
- Data training: Neural networks are trained on thousands of images to understand anatomy and clothing patterns.
- Image segmentation: The AI identifies and isolates body parts and clothing from the background.
- Generative models: Using this information, the system can "predict" what the human body would look like without certain garments.

Understanding Ethical Considerations When Using AI Nudifying Tools
The emergence of AI technologies has introduced a new frontier in digital manipulation, including tools that can alter or "reveal" aspects of human bodies in images. These tools raise critical ethical concerns that must be addressed before widespread use becomes commonplace. One of the central issues is consent. In the context of nudifying software, the primary ethical question is whether it is morally acceptable to alter someone's image without their permission, especially when their body or likeness is involved.
Additionally, there are broader societal implications. The ability to generate or modify explicit content using AI tools can contribute to the spread of inappropriate material or deepen existing issues related to body image. This brings up the need for responsibility in creating, using, and regulating these technologies. Understanding these concerns is vital for ensuring that the use of AI in digital manipulation does not perpetuate harm or infringe upon personal rights.
Key Ethical Concerns
- Consent and Privacy: Altering or creating explicit content without explicit permission violates personal autonomy and privacy.
- Harmful Content Creation: AI tools may facilitate the generation of non-consensual explicit imagery, contributing to the exploitation of individuals.
- Body Image Issues: The use of nudifying tools could reinforce harmful beauty standards and exacerbate societal pressures.
Potential Risks and Consequences
- Exploitation and Misuse: AI tools can be weaponized to create non-consensual explicit images, leading to harassment and emotional distress.
- Legal Repercussions: In some jurisdictions, creating and sharing altered explicit content without consent is illegal, resulting in potential criminal charges.
- Psychological Impact: Exposure to manipulated images can have a damaging effect on self-esteem and mental health.
